Former Michigan football great Charles Woodson will have his legacy secured forever.

On Tuesday, Michigan Athletics announced via Twitter that Woodson would be inducted into the Michigan Sports Hall of Fame as a member of the 2019 class. He will be inducted alongside former Wolverines women’s basketball star Diane Dietz.

The two Michigan former Michigan players are among 10 athletes who will be inducted to the Hall of Fame.

Woodson is most well known for becoming the first primary defensive player to win the Heisman Trophy, claiming college football’s top award in 1997. That year, Michigan also won the national championship.

Woodson was also a two-time All-American while in Ann Arbor.

The formal ceremony for the Michigan Sports Hall of Fame will be held on Oct. 5.
